- CAVI Lemma: RF lekythos. Unattributed. Date unclear.
- CAVI Subject: Nike flying with outstretched arms.
- CAVI Inscriptions: Καλπυια{1}.
- CAVI Footnotes: {1} CC: καλπυια. LGPN ii reads this as a possible masculine name (considering
it gen. of Καλπυιας?). Could it be an adj. applied to Nike? LSJ gives καλπις
(urn) and καλπη (a trotting race at Olympia).
